The team behind popular Hollywood hotspots, The Dime and Winston’s, Andy Fiscella and Chris Huvane have teamed up with Matt lavin and Charles Lew to bring the third hidden neighborhood gem to Los Angeles, Crown Bar.

As if taken from the set of a vintage 1940′s film, Crown Bar, is a classic bistro bar, with a treasured Tinseltown vibe. Led by the innovative vision of designer Gavin Brodin, Crown Bar is conceptually designed around a large oval mahogany bar, with a striking white marble counter top. The dark wood walls with lush fabric wallpaper and soft amber lit sconces and chanderliers create a palatial, romantic ambience to the lounge. While the oversized chesterfield banquets in rich maroon leather and lacquered terra cotta floors maintain its masculine edge.

The Lounge is completed with a luxe built-in dark wood DJ booth,that sits nestled between two banquets. With a featured DJ spinning eclectic indie music every evening beginning at 10pm.

Expect a tight door initially at Crown Bar, as surely all of Fiscella’s well-connected crowd will want to be among the first to hang here. By summer, the scene will likely be very hot…especially on the front patio facing Santa Monica Blvd. Overall, the design here is understated; giving the impression the bar has been open forever. Subsequently, Crown Bar, like Winston’s and the Dime (Fiscella’s other bar) will never seem dated and (if all goes well) exude a timeless quality for years to come.

It remains to be seen if Britney Spears will turn out to see Crown Bar… the singer was a huge fan of Winston’s when it bowed and returned several times, much to the delight of paparazzi types who for a while became a fixture out in front of Fiscella’s now well-established Santa Monica Blvd. hotspot (Fiscella reportedly had her banned from Winston’s). It’s likely Fiscella and his partners will try very hard not to repeat the scene that took place out in front of Winston’s for much of last year, but when you are as well-connected as Fiscella is, it is hard to keep away A, B and even C-list starlets from turning up at your bar (Lindsay Lohan has already turned up at Crown Bar several times).

The menu offers straight-up American bistro fare. Corn and crab fritters and grilled flatbread with proscuitto make an appearance and seafood and charcuterie are on the way. Be sure to make dinner reservations in advance.
